How to Safely Downgrade Android 6.0 Marshmallow to 5.1 Lollipop

Summary

A step-by-step guide for Nexus, Samsung, LG, Motorola, HTC, and other brand owners to downgrade from Android 6.0 Marshmallow to Android 5.1 Lollipop. First, backup all important data on your phone, then follow the instructions to revert back to Lollipop from Marshmallow.

Why would someone downgrade their Android OS from Marshmallow to Lollipop?

Not long after the main brands like Samsung, Nexus, LG, Motorola and HTC upgraded Android OS from Lollipop to Marshmallow, we heard many complaints saying that the Marshmallow update was like a bug-filled Windows 10 for PCs. Despite Google already rolling out its newest software update, Android 7.0 Nougat, the majority of users expressed that they no longer wanted updates and instead wished to return to the familiar OS, Android 5.0/5.1 Lollipop.

The following are some feedback that explain why people would rather downgrade from Android 6.0 Marshmallow to Android 5.0 Lollipop than tolerate the issues they're facing.

    • Data loss issue: The Android Marshmallow update deleted photos, contacts, messages, etc.
    • WIFI Mac issue: In the recent Beta 3 release of Marshmallow 6.0, the WIFI MAC address changes after each reboot.
    • Battery drain and heating issue: The Nexus 9's battery drains rapidly, like water. With Marshmallow, the device started heating up, causing faster battery drainage than under normal conditions.
    • Force close issue: Despite a clean installation, apps such as Twitter and Google Play Services are encountering force close issues.

Preparatory Work - Backup SMS, Contacts, Photos, Music, App Data, Call Log Translation: Preliminary Task - Backup SMS messages, Contacts, Photos, Music, Application Data, Call History

Some tech-savvy individuals and experienced Android users have provided simple and useful guides online, instructing users on how to revert to the previous Android OS from Marshmallow. However, to guarantee data safety, they strongly advise using MobiSaver for Android, a user-friendly and powerful Android data backup and recovery application, to backup Android data to a PC. By creating a complete backup of your contacts, photos, call logs, messages, and app data, you can then proceed with downgrading your Android from 6.0 to 5.1 without any data loss.

backup Android data with MobiSaver before downgrading from Marshmallow to Lollipop

STEP 1. Connect your Android Phone to a Windows computer.

STEP 2. Run the MobiSaver tool to scan all data on your Android device.

STEP 3. After the scan, save Android data to your computer.

Guide to Downgrade from Marshmallow 6.0 to Lollipop 5.1 on Android Devices

STEP 1. Download the Lollipop 5.1 OS.

STEP 2. After downloading, extract the folder to your Desktop.

downgrade android 6.0 marshmallow to 5.1 lollipop step 1

STEP 3. Open the folder to extract the zip file, as shown in the screen capture below.

Downgrade Android 6.0 Marshmallow to 5.1 Lollipop Step 2

STEP 4. On your Windows computer, press Shift + Right Click to select "Open Command Prompt here," as shown in the screenshot below.

Downgrade Android 6.0 Marshmallow to 5.1 Lollipop Step 3

STEP 5. Once done, turn off your Nexus device so that it can be entered in the bootloader mode. Press the Volume Down button and the Power button on your Nexus device to enter it.

STEP 6. Connect your device to the computer using the original USB cable, and execute the following commands one after the other to downgrade the device to the Lollipop OS.

Fastboot flash recovery recovery.img Fastboot flash boot boot.img Fastboot flash cache cache.img Fastboot flash userdata userdata.img Fastboot flash system system.img

Aside from the Nexus device OS downgrading guide, there are also tutorials for the Samsung Galaxy S6 and S6 Edge, LG G3 and LG G4, and Moto G (2nd Gen) on how to downgrade Android OS from Marshmallow to Lollipop.